diff --git a/src/tag.c b/src/tag.c index d0a6c5d..e1264e7 100644 --- a/src/tag.c +++ b/src/tag.c @@ -47,7 +47,8 @@ tag_set(int tag) screen_get_sel(); - prevseltag[selscreen] = seltag[selscreen]; + if(seltag[selscreen] != tag) + prevseltag[selscreen] = seltag[selscreen]; if(conf.tag_round) {